Transaction fa1ce2c63ba72f4a022cf399570f355066a5f2909d77cb06307854e21a44e7a9

1 Input
1 Outputs
  • fa1ce2c63ba72f4a022cf399570f355066a5f2909d77cb06307854e21a44e7a9:0
  • value  786056
    address  1PxHrPzhTb7LCAF7YFmkrBi1CjW4zWWoC4